                 Call for Bids to Host EACL'03

           ______________________________________________
           «?»¥«?»§«?»¥«?»§«?»¥«?»§«?»¥«?»§«?»¥«?»§«?»¥«?
           ______________________________________________

    The European Chapter of the Association for Computational Linguistics
    (http://www.eacl.org/) invites proposals to host the 11th Meeting
    of the EACL (EACL'03). The EACL conferences are usually held during the
    spring.

    Proposal coming from any European country, but also from Middle-East
    and North-Africa are eligible. The conference format will consist of
    a main conference and up to 10 workshops and tutorials organized just
    before or after the conference.

    The proposal submission process is in two stages. First, draft proposals
    are sought from prospective proposers. Based on the evaluation of the
    draft proposals, selected proposers will be invited to submit full
    proposals.

    Draft proposals are due on 15 June 2001, and will be evaluated
    at the EACL Board Meeting on 7 July 2001. Selected proposers will be
    informed before end July 2001. Full proposals are due on 15 August 2001.

    Draft proposals should include:

    - Location (accessibility, conference venue, hotels, student dorms)
    - Local CL Community
    - Proposed Date
    - Meeting space (space for plenary sessions, tutorials, workshops,
      posters, exhibits, demos and small meetings)
    - A/V equipment
    - Food/Entertainment/Banquet/Receptions
    - Local Arrangements (chairs, committee, volunteer labour, registration
      handling)
    - Sponsorships
    - Budget estimates

    Proposals will be evaluated in relation to a number of site selection
    criteria (unordered):

    - Experience of Local Arrangement team.
    - Local CL community support.
    - Local government and industry support.
    - Accessibility and attractiveness of proposed site.
    - Appropriateness of proposed dates.
    - Adequacy of conference and exhibit facilities for the anticipated
       number of registrants
    - Adequacy of residence accommodations and food services in a range of
       price categories and close to the conference facilities.
    - Adequacy of budget projections and expected surplus.
    - Balance with regard to the geographical distribution of previous
      conferences.
